  • Reliable Man Adds to Stellar Group 1 Record

    Wednesday, 7th August 2024

    In Germany over the weekend, 3YO filly Erle secured her place in the spotlight by becoming the fourth Group 1 winner for Westbury Stud stallion Reliable Man with a decisive victory in the Gr1 Preis Der Diana (2200m) at Dusseldorf on Sunday. Trained by Maxim Pecheur, NZ Racing Desk reports that Erle followed up her win in the Gr3 Diana Trial (2000m) at Hoppegarten with a strong performance, pulling away in the final furlong to beat the fast-closing Spanish Eyes by a length. Bred and raced by renowned German breeders Gestut Rottgen, Erle gave Pecheur his first Group 1 win as a trainer, five years after he won the Preis Der Diana as a jockey. "Winning a Diana is indescribable. It's a huge compliment to the entire team," said Pecheur. Gestut Rottgen's Frank Dorff praised Erle's physical superiority, noting she was the highest-rated German horse in the race. Reliable Man, a son of Dalakhani, had a distinguished racing career with wins in the Gr1 Prix du Jockey Club (2100m) and Gr2 Prix Niel (2400m), as well as a notable victory in the Gr1 Queen Elizabeth Stakes (2000m) in Australia. He now stands at Westbury Stud in New Zealand, having shuttled to Germany and France. Reliable Man's progeny include fellow Group 1 winners Miami Bound, Sentimental Miss, and Inspirational Girl. His service fee this season is $12,500 + GST.
